Chevrolet Cobalt Service & Repair Manual: Front Cover, Replace
Removal
1. |
Raise and support vehicle. |
2. |
Remove front fender liner. |
3. |
Turn drive belt tensioner clockwise. |
4. |
Remove serpentine drive belt. |
5. |
Remove crankshaft balancer bolt using
harmonic balancer holder tool No. J38122-A, or equivalent, to ensure
crankshaft does not rotate while loosening mounting bolt. |
6. |
Remove crankshaft balancer. |
7. |
Remove engine front cover to water
pump bolts, Fig. 1. |
8. |
Remove remaining engine front cover
mounting bolts. |
9. |
Remove engine front cover gasket. |
10. |
Reverse procedure to install. |
|

Fig. 1 Engine front cover bolt replacement
